About

Andrzej Okołów is a scholar working on Statistical and Nonlinear Physics, Nuclear and High Energy Physics and Astronomy and Astrophysics. According to data from OpenAlex, Andrzej Okołów has authored 12 papers receiving a total of 258 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Statistical and Nonlinear Physics, 11 papers in Nuclear and High Energy Physics and 7 papers in Astronomy and Astrophysics. Recurrent topics in Andrzej Okołów's work include Noncommutative and Quantum Gravity Theories (11 papers), Black Holes and Theoretical Physics (11 papers) and Cosmology and Gravitation Theories (7 papers). Andrzej Okołów is often cited by papers focused on Noncommutative and Quantum Gravity Theories (11 papers), Black Holes and Theoretical Physics (11 papers) and Cosmology and Gravitation Theories (7 papers). Andrzej Okołów collaborates with scholars based in Poland, United States and Canada. Andrzej Okołów's co-authors include Jerzy Lewandowski, Thomas Thiemann, Hanno Sahlmann and Wojciech Kamiński and has published in prestigious journals such as Communications in Mathematical Physics, Journal of Mathematical Physics and Classical and Quantum Gravity.
